THANKYOU! Glenelg Libraries would like to send heartfelt thanks to everyone who contributed to our Hooked on Christmas project. To those who came along to learn a new skill and stayed for the countless crochet sessions that happened as part of our LAD program and Saturday afternoons....thankyou, to those who donated squares locally and further afield (we got more than 2000 of them)....thankyou, to all of those volunteers who have come and taken squares and lovingly assembled them into blankets .....thankyou, we see you and we appreciate your kindness and generosity. We have loved the connections that have grown as part of the project too. Because of all of you within our community and beyond we now have more than 30 beautiful handmade blankets to donate to the Portland Salvation Army to be distributed to local community members in need just in time for winter.
